Are you game? Clutch is Canada’s largest buyer and seller of cars, offering a digital-first, hassle-free experience. Customers can browse thousands of vehicles online, have their car delivered straight to their door, and enjoy peace of mind with our 10-Day Money-Back Guarantee. We also buy over $1M worth of cars every day, delivering firm, AI-generated offers every 15 seconds — and sellers get paid instantly. Named four years in a row on The Globe Mail’s Top Growing Companies list and recognized on Deloitte’s Technology Fast 50™ and Fast 500™, we’re growing fast and looking for curious, hard-working, and driven individuals to join our team. Founded in 2017 and headquartered in Toronto, Clutch currently operates in Ontario, New Brunswick, Nova Scotia, and Prince Edward Island and is backed by world-class investors. About the role We are seeking a highly analytical and hands-on Continuous Improvement Specialist to support Industrial Engineering and production optimization initiatives. This role plays a critical execution function in building stable, scalable production systems through standardized work audits, time studies, root cause analysis, and structured documentation. This is a production support role that demands strong analytical discipline, a mindset focused on operational excellence, and effective cross-functional collaboration.
